How to tame for beginners
Supplies; about 15 to 20 meat (you can also collect it wile ur looking), 3 bolas, a wood club, hatchet or better weapon, 5 narcotics (incase high lvl)
When to do it: peek of dawn or early in the day, don’t be caught out at night
Where to do it: in a openish field or beach, not in a jungle because it is way to dangerous
How to do it: set out on a relatively fast rider tame. Look first at beaches, mostly rivers and bays. When you spot a raptor don’t get off your tame, first decide if this is a safe spot to tame it. If you do decide yes, get close enough for the raptor to chase you but then bola it wile it is close. Then quickly get off your ride and club the side of the raptor. (You can also do tranqu arrows to the head but if low health not ideal) the feed meat, and narcotics as needed. If it breaks free you can try to knock it again or kill it with hatchet
BOOM u got a raptor

As annoying as it may seem, the Raptor is a good early tame, so here is a guide. #1. The Raptor can spawn in the Desert, the Beach, the Jungle, and I think the Snow and Redwoods. To tame them is simple: find a raptor, bola it, and knock it out. Then put meat in its inventory, and there you go. The saddle unlocks at Level 18, and the bola at 7. #2. The raptor has 2 attacks: a standard bite, and a pounce that can jump on anything smaller than a human, including humans themselves! They also have a pack buff that I think gives any tamed raptor in the area a damage boost. Only the highest level raptor has this move. They also do a funny dance, which look like a baby bird wanting food. #3. Beware its speed thought, as it is fast, and in mobile will pounce you when it can. Also, if the raptor is red or white, and has an orange to red glow, stay away from it, as it is the alpha variant. It is twice as strong, and has twice the stats. Sadly, no alpha variant is tameable.
